Sanskrit was and is written in a variety of scripts. The following overview provides a small selection from these scripts:

The most important modern North Indian Sanskrit script is Devanagari:

Each consonant character inherently includes an "a" following the consonant. If the pure consonant is to be written (without a following vowel), this must be indicated by an underlined slash -- virāma = विराम --:
क् = k, च् = c, ट् = ṭ, त् = t, प् = p
Vowels -- other than "a" -- following a consonant are written as follows:
का = kā, कि = ki, की = kī, कु = ku, कू = kū, कृ = kṛ, कॄ = kṝ, कॢ = kḷ
के = ke, कै = kai, को = ko, कौ = kau
The order when writing these combinations of consonant + vowel is:

When writing, each letter including the crossbar is completed before the next letter is written.
